FAQ: Obesity and Fat Cells 1. Is liposuction a reasonable treatment for obesity? Liposuction is not a good treatment of obesity. Liposuction is not effective, even as a last resort, for people who are unable to lose weight by dieting and exercise. Wet Liposuction Technique Introduction The Wet Liposuction Technique also required general anesthesia. The wet liposuction technique required the injection of approximately 100 milliliters of local anesthesia containing epinephrine. Ultrasonic Assisted Liposuction (UAL) Introduction Ultrasonic Assisted Liposuction (UAL) requires the use of a large volume of tumescent fluid and uses either a metal probe or metal paddle to deliver ultrasonic energy and heat into subcutaneous fat.
